UDC LADY FIREBIRDS FALL TO DAVIS & ELKINS

Washington, DC—The University of the District of Columbia Lady Firebirds lost their opening season game tonight to the Davis & Elkins Lady Senators by the score of 58-59 on a last second three pointer by guard Kate Bright (Richmond, VA). UDC jumped out to an early 12 point  lead and ended the 1st half leading 33-24. In the 2nd half,  Davis & Elkins closed the gap, and trailed by only one point with 1.3 seconds remaining after a UDC foul. After taking an inbound pass, Bright turned to the basket and launched a three point shot that hit nothing but the net, draining the life out of the Lady Firebirds.

UDC was hoping to celebrate their return to the basketball court after a year’s hiatus, after the University suspended the men’s and women’s teams in November of 2004, due to questions about athlete eligibility. Tonight’s loss was disappointing, but there were some bright spots which speaks well for the remainder of the season.

In the loss, UDC’s forward Jennifer Jones (Newark, NJ)  scored 17 points in 29 minutes of play, to lead the Lady Firebirds in defeat. The next closest scorers for UDC were center Clarissa Newton (Albany, NY) ,  and guard Deidra Bumbrey ( Staten Island, NY) with 9 points, respectively. Forward Nikki Yokum
(Seneca Rocks, WV) and forward Courtney Pawlak (Pittsburgh, PA) both scored 17 points each to lead the Davis & Elkins.

UDC’s next game will be November 19, against Cheyney University in Cheyney, Pennsylvania.
